Chestnut Lodge Highwood Hill, London, NW7 4HB is a freehold detached property built between 1976-1982. The property offers approximately 2,379 square feet of living space. In this location, properties of similar size usually have six bedrooms.

The estimated current market value of the property is £1,373,184 , which equates to approximately £577 per square foot. It was last sold on 2 Sep 2015 for £1,100,000. Since then, the value has increased by £273,184, representing a 24.8% increase, or approximately 2.4% per year.

The current estimated value of £1,373,184 is:

  • 7.2% lower than the average property price on Highwood Hill
  • 22.3% higher than the average in the NW7 4HB postcode area
  • and 56.9% higher than the average price for London as a whole

This property has had 2 EPC inspections with recorded tenure information. It was recorded as owner-occupied both times. This suggests the property has typically been lived in by its owners, which often reflects longer-term residency and more consistent maintenance.

At the most recent EPC inspection on 7 March 2017, the property was recorded as owner-occupied.

Chestnut Lodge Highwood Hill, London, Barnet, Greater London Authority, NW7 4HB has an Energy Performance Certificate (EPC) rating of D, based on the latest assessment carried out on 7 Mar 2017.

This property uses a gas-fired boiler and radiators, connected to the mains gas supply, as its main heating source. Hot water is provided from main heating system. The windows are fully double glazed.

The previous EPC assessment was conducted on 21 May 2014, when the property was rated C. The current rating of D reflects a decline in energy efficiency of 13%.

Since the previous assessment, several changes were observed:

  • The roof construction or insulation changed from pitched, 100 mm loft insulation to pitched, 75 mm loft insulation, with no change in energy efficiency (average).
  • The lighting was updated from low energy lighting in 24% of fixed outlets to no low energy lighting, with efficiency changing from average to very poor.
